Community Bancorp holder stake falls below 5%

Community Bancorp. shareholder Anita G. Zucker has reduced her stake and now holds under 5% of the company’s common stock. She beneficially owns 271,575 shares, or 4.85%, based on 5,604,612 shares outstanding as of September 30, 2025, primarily through a marital trust and TIGH II, LLC.
Over the past 60 days, the trust sold 20,120 shares in open‑market broker transactions at prices between $32.50 and $38.17 per share. As of March 12, 2026, Zucker ceased to be a beneficial owner of more than five percent of Community Bancorp.’s common stock.

Large holder falls below 5% after open-market sales.
The amendment shows Anita G. Zucker selling shares held via a marital trust, leaving her with 271,575 shares, or 4.85% of Community Bancorp. common stock. This moves her below the 5% large-shareholder reporting threshold.
The trust sold 20,120 shares through a broker at prices from $32.50 to $38.17 over several February and March 2026 trades. While this is a meaningful governance data point, it does not by itself indicate any stated change in company strategy or fundamentals.
